INTERNAL MEMO — Finance Team

Subject: Closure of the Marwick Lane office

Following careful review, we will close the Marwick Lane office at the end of the quarter. Finance should prepare final lease reconciliations, transfer standing payments to the Hollis Street cost centre, and archive supplier records per the retention schedule. Staff affected have been offered relocation, and severance provisions are already accrued. Please treat timing details as sensitive until the all-staff announcement. The note below explains the wider context.

board note of tagug-hahag: Praionax Logistics is in early talks to buy Julaxek Group for about $36.3 million. The Julmir launch date is March 1, and nothing goes to the press before then.

## Runbook — Tailspindle CLI Setup

Release managers use Tailspindle to tail aggregated deploy logs during cutover windows. Install the binary from the internal mirror, then create a `.tailspindle.env` file in your home directory. Set `TAIL_REGION` and `TAIL_DEFAULT_STREAM` to the release cluster values. The log gateway requires authentication, so finish the file with the gateway credential on the following line:

vault entry, yadug-yahig: VAULT_KEY8=0123db84

**Timeline — 09:42**: The bloom filter fronting the Kettleworth KV store was redeployed with an undersized bit array after a config merge error. False positives climbed past 30%, pushing read traffic directly onto the KV nodes and doubling p99 latency. On-call rolled the filter config back at 10:07. Latency recovered within four minutes. The bad deployment carried the trace token shown below.

build token for tajeg-bajep: htk14_409ba9df6b8acb

## Runbook: PortionPal scaler

PortionPal is the recipe-scaling calculator embedded in the Kettleworth cooking app. It's stateless and scales unit quantities per request; the only dependency is the conversion-table service. If scaling results look wrong, check that the conversion tables loaded at startup — a failed load falls back to stale data silently. Restarting the pod forces a refresh. For the sync, the current deployment settings are listed below.

deployment values, bahop-tahog:
[kasvan]
port = 11211
team = kasdor
host = kasvan.orvexforge.example
region = lower-3
access_code = ac_76e68d
timeout_ms = 2000